Transaction 40e6265a5a719f30a065e745161612fa4496147944fd25312ceb0e634a7fdeb8
2 Input
2 Outputs
- 40e6265a5a719f30a065e745161612fa4496147944fd25312ceb0e634a7fdeb8:0
- 40e6265a5a719f30a065e745161612fa4496147944fd25312ceb0e634a7fdeb8:1
value 18591
address 1Zi1zLi1VBELxYHoEbJHRR75WE1HDNgBK
value 890000
address 3CpjDuydyPWPvAGexpjkSsf2SqJtqsASm6